I have one of these and have been very satisfied. I accidentally activated
it once and received immediate response from a 911 operator. It has longer
range than most. My house is on 3/4 acre, and I tested it from every area
of the house and lawn. It worked perfectly in every case. It does require
a landline, but the setup simply means plugging it in.
